Phunware, Inc.Income Statement
| Period | Revenue | Operating Expense | Net Income | Net Profit Margin | Earnings Per Share | EBITDA |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Q3-2025 | $622K ▲ | $3.79M ▼ | $-2.41M ▲ | -387.3% ▲ | $-0.12 ▲ | $-2.37M ▲ |
| Q2-2025 | $455K ▼ | $4.45M ▼ | $-3.14M ▲ | -690.99% ▼ | $-0.16 ▲ | $-3.13M ▲ |
| Q1-2025 | $688K ▲ | $5.17M ▲ | $-3.72M ▼ | -541.13% ▼ | $-0.24 | $-3.71M ▼ |
| Q4-2024 | $592K ▼ | $5.03M ▲ | $-2.63M ▲ | -444.76% ▼ | $-0.24 ▲ | $-2.58M ▲ |
| Q3-2024 | $665K | $3.51M | $-2.76M | -415.04% | $-0.25 | $-2.74M |
What's going well?
Revenue grew sharply this quarter, and losses are shrinking as expenses come down. The company is showing some early signs of better cost control.
What's concerning?
PHUN still spends much more than it earns, with high overhead and R&D costs. The business remains deeply unprofitable, and improvements are from a very low base.
Balance Statement
| Period | Cash & Short-term | Total Assets | Total Liabilities | Total Equity |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Q3-2025 | $103.78M ▼ | $105.64M ▼ | $7.32M ▼ | $98.33M ▼ |
| Q2-2025 | $106.26M ▼ | $108.08M ▼ | $7.48M ▼ | $100.6M ▼ |
| Q1-2025 | $109.72M ▼ | $112.03M ▼ | $8.41M ▲ | $103.63M ▼ |
| Q4-2024 | $112.97M ▲ | $114.78M ▲ | $7.6M ▼ | $107.18M ▲ |
| Q3-2024 | $35.54M | $41.01M | $11.89M | $29.13M |
What's financially strong about this company?
The company is sitting on $103.8 million in cash, with almost no debt and very few liabilities. Most assets are high quality and liquid, giving them a huge safety margin.
What are the financial risks or weaknesses?
Retained earnings are deeply negative, showing a history of losses. Book value and cash are slowly declining, and deferred revenue has disappeared, which could signal weaker future sales.
Cash Flow Statement
| Period | Net Income | Cash From Operations | Cash From Investing | Cash From Financing | Net Change | Free Cash Flow |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Q3-2025 | $-2.41M ▲ | $-2.48M ▲ | $0 | $0 | $-2.48M ▲ | $-2.48M ▲ |
| Q2-2025 | $-3.14M ▲ | $-3.46M ▼ | $0 | $0 ▼ | $-3.46M ▼ | $-3.46M ▼ |
| Q1-2025 | $-3.72M ▼ | $-3.33M ▼ | $0 | $80K ▼ | $-3.25M ▼ | $-3.33M ▼ |
| Q4-2024 | $-2.63M ▲ | $-2.71M ▼ | $0 | $80.15M ▲ | $77.44M ▲ | $-2.71M ▼ |
| Q3-2024 | $-2.76M | $-2.38M | $0 | $17.55M | $15.17M | $-2.38M |
What's strong about this company's cash flow?
The company has over $100 million in cash and is reducing its cash burn each quarter. With no debt and no need for outside funding, it can operate for many years at this pace.
What are the cash flow concerns?
The business is not generating cash and continues to lose money every quarter. If losses continue long-term, eventually the cash cushion will run out.

A comprehensive look at Phunware, Inc.'s financial evolution and strategic trajectory over the past five years.
Phunware’s main strengths today are a significantly repaired balance sheet with substantial cash and low debt, improving margins and narrowing losses, and a focused strategy built around hospitality and civic engagement. Its technology stack—particularly in indoor location and mobile engagement—combined with a growing emphasis on AI and a portfolio of patents, provides a foundation for differentiated products. The company has shown it can raise capital when needed, which has bought it time to pursue its strategic pivot.
Key risks center on the core economics of the business and its competitive environment. Revenue has been contracting, and both earnings and cash flow remain negative, indicating that the business model has not yet proven itself to be self-sustaining. The company depends on continued access to capital markets, which can lead to shareholder dilution and may not always be available on favorable terms. Reduced R&D spending, intense competition from larger and better-funded players, and exposure to cyclical end markets add further uncertainty. Historical volatility in both operations and the balance sheet underlines that risk profile.
The near-term outlook is shaped by a mix of financial breathing room and operational uncertainty. The strengthened cash position provides runway to execute on the AI-driven, vertical-focused strategy, but the path to stable growth and profitability is not yet clear. Future results will hinge on whether Phunware can reignite revenue growth in its target niches, convert its innovation roadmap into commercially successful products, and continue to narrow its cash burn. Overall, the company appears to be at an inflection point: it has the resources to attempt a reset, but the outcome remains highly uncertain and will depend heavily on execution over the next several years.
